Library branches across Hamilton will be hosting local jazz musicians throughout April.
This is the second year that the public library has put together a series of free jazz concerts.
It’s a way to celebrate National Jazz Appreciation Month, culminating with International Jazz Day on April 30.
Local musician Carolyn Credico will kick off the event with a show on Tuesday at the Terryberry Branch on Mohawk Road.
Credico is a graduate of Mohawk College’s Applied Music program.
Her show runs from 3:30 p.m. to 4:30 p.m.
The jazz series runs until the end of the month and will feature 17 concerts.
